We present this version of a Black barber lantern. The origin of Barber pole rojiblanco is associated with one of the services that barbershops formerly offered. During medieval times, barbers performed surgery on their clients, as well as tooth extractions. The Barber Pole originally had a brass basin at the top (representing the vessel in which leeches were kept) and bottom (in reference to receiving blood vessel). The pole itself symbolizes the stick or cane that the patient gripped during the procedure to facilitate blood flowed.
Another theory about its origin is that barbers put blood-stained rags to dry on a spinning pole outside the establishment, so when you saw that white and red pole you knew there was a barber shop there.
Some authors believe that the format in red, white and blue used in the United States is a tribute to the colors of the flag.
